| Creating a conference is really very easy (everyone should do
it ;-)
Notes> CREATE CONFERENCE notefile-spec
According to the _Guide to VAX Notes_ (CD-33) this will create
the conference in the NOTES$LIBRARY directory of your node. The
.NOTE file type is is supplied automatically. You will be automatically
installed as moderator of this new conference.
If you want to create the conference in your own directory,
then you must supply the device and directory with the notefile-spec.
If you don't have privledges to create a file in NOTES$LIBRARY,
then you have to do this.
There's a good chance the file will be protected when its created.
If you want network access, then you need to make the file world
ReadWrite-able. This can be done at the DCL prompt:
$ SET PROT=(W:RW) device:[Directory]notesfile-spec.NOTE
If you want to to get fancy, like restrict access, set up ACL's
for protection, well, get the book.
Once you've created the conference, you have to tell people
where it is. To announce it to the whole E-Net, put a note in the
conference TLE::EASYNET_CONFERENCES, and within a week you'll be
on the master list of all conferences. If you don't want to do this,
then don't.
